Censorship in KY

Start here and read through all the updates. Apparently the state government dislikes being criticized (so it censored the bluegrassreport). And also dislikes being criticized for disliking being criticized (so it censored TPM Muckraker and Atrios for picking up the story). And claims it's only censoring blogs that waste state employees' time. Except the administration doesn't block Rush Limbaugh and other blogs that don't rake it over the coals on a daily basis. Really, start here and keep paging through. What a hack job of suppressing access to provocative and critical speech.
